mnemonic is a European managed security services provider built around 24×7 Managed Detection and Response (MDR), threat intelligence, vulnerability management, and incident response. Founded in Oslo in 2000, the company has grown into one of the larger independent MSSPs in the Nordics, with offices across Norway, Sweden, Denmark, the UK, and the Netherlands and more than 400 employees.
The company’s client base skews toward large, high-stakes Nordic organizations — mnemonic states it serves seven of the top ten companies in Norway — and it has an advisory relationship with Europol, giving it visibility into pan-European threat activity beyond a typical regional MSSP. Gartner has recognized mnemonic as a notable vendor in MDR services, threat intelligence, and advanced targeted-attack detection, which is a more independently grounded signal of capability than vendor self-description alone.
Ferd Capital, a Norwegian family-owned investment firm, took a 40% stake in mnemonic in 2018 in a deal valuing the company at roughly NOK 800 million (about $97 million at the time), with founder Tønnes Ingebrigtsen and employees retaining majority ownership. That structure — founder- and employee-controlled with a minority strategic investor — is relatively uncommon among MSSPs of mnemonic’s size and has let the company grow without the pressure of a full private-equity buyout or venture-style growth targets.

Editorial Note: Claims vs. Verified Findings
Gartner's notable-vendor recognition, the Europol advisory relationship, and the Ferd Capital investment terms are independently corroborated by press and analyst sources. The specific claim of serving 'seven of the top ten companies in Norway' is company-reported and was not independently verified for this profile.
